/*@charset "utf-8";*/
/* CSS Document */

ul, ol, li, h1, h2, h3, h4, h5, h6, pre, form, body, html, p, blockquote, fieldset, input{
	margin: 0;
	padding: 0;
}
h1, h2, h3, h4, h5, h6, pre, code{
	font-size: 13px;
}
ul,ol{
	list-style: none;
}
:link, :active, :visited{
	text-decoration: none;
}
a {outline:none;}
a img, :link img, :visited img{
	border: none;
}
a, a:visited, a:active, a:hover{
	outline: 0;
}
address{
	font-style: normal;
}

body{
	background-image:url(../images/tlo.jpg);
	background-repeat:repeat-x;
	background-position:center top;
	background-color:#565656;
	line-height: 15px;
	margin:0px;
	padding:0px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#c9c9c9;
}

a{
	color:#ffbce4;
}

a:hover{
	color:#fd64bf;
	text-decoration:underline;
}

#container{
	width:819px;
	margin: 0px auto;
}

#top_flash{
	width:819px;
	height:426px;
	float:left;
}

#srodek{
	width:819px;
	float:left;
}

#left{
	width:210px;
	float:left;
	vertical-align:top;
	margin:0px;
	padding:0px;
}

#modul_left{
	width:210px;
	float:left;
}

.modul_left_top{
	width:210px;
	height:37px;
	background-image:url(../images/modul_naglowek.png);
	background-repeat:no-repeat;
	float:left;
}

.modul_tresc_top{
	width:210px;
	height:4px;
	max-height:4px;
	background-image:url(../images/modul_tresc_top.gif);
	background-repeat:no-repeat;
	/*background-color:#0099FF;*/
	float:left;
}

.modul_tresc{
	width:180px;
	background-image:url(../images/modul_tresc_srodek.gif);
	background-repeat:repeat-y;
	float:left;
	padding:15px;
	padding-top:8px;
	padding-bottom:10px;
	/*background-color:#00FF00;
}

.modul_tresc3{
	width:210px;
	background-image:url(../images/modul_tresc_srodek.gif);
	background-repeat:repeat-y;
	float:left;
	/*padding:15px;
	padding-top:8px;
	padding-bottom:10px;
	background-color:#00FF00;*/
}

.modul_tresc2{
	width:210px;
	background-image:url(../images/modul_tresc_srodek.gif);
	background-repeat:repeat-y;
	float:left;
	padding-top:8px;
	padding-bottom:10px;
	/*background-color:#00FF00;*/
}

.modul_tresc_bottom{
	width:210px;
	height:3px;
	background-image:url(../images/modul_tresc_bottom.gif);
	background-repeat:no-repeat;
	float:left;
}

.modul_przerwa{
	width:210px;
	height:7px;
	float:left;
}
#main{
	float:left;
	width:600px;
	margin-left:9px;
}

.modul_main{
	width:600px;
	float:left;
}

.modul_main_top{
	width:600px;
	height:37px;
	background-image:url(../images/naglowek_srodek.png);
	background-repeat:no-repeat;
	margin-top:2px;
	float:left;
}

.modul_main_tresc_top{
	width:600px;
	background-image:url(../images/modul_tresc_tekst.gif);
	float:left;
}



.modul_main_tresc_top{
	width:600px;
	height:4px;
	background-image:url(../images/modul_srodek_top.gif);
	background-repeat:no-repeat;
	float:left;
}

.modul_main_tresc{
	width:600px;
	background-image:url(../images/modul_tresc_tekst.gif);
	background-repeat:no-repeat;
	background-position:bottom;
	float:left;
}

.modul_main_tresc ul{
	margin:5px;
	margin-left:10px;
}

.modul_main_tresc ul li{
	list-style-image:url(../images/page_spearmint_down.png);
	margin-left:18px;

}

.modul_tlo{
	width:600px;
	background-image:url(../images/srodek_pasek_tresc.gif);
	background-repeat:repeat-y;
	float:left;
}

.modul_main_bottom{ /*przerwa*/
	width:600px;
	height:15px;
	float:left;
}




#footer{
	width:820px;
	height:99px;
	float:left;
	background-image:url(../images/footer.png);
	background-repeat:no-repeat;
}

#footer_linki{
	width:820px;
	float:left;
	margin-top:35px;
	margin-left:18px;
	color:#cbe3f5;
}

#footer_linki a{
	color:#FFFFFF;
	text-decoration:none;
}
#footer_linki a:hover{
color:#fd64bf;
}


#footer_sponsorzy{
	float:left;
	width:815px;
	height:45px;
	margin-top:3px;
	text-align:right;
	padding-right:15px;
	padding-right:0px;
	padding-left:6px;
}

#footer_sponsorzy img {display:block;float:left;margin:0 1px;}

.nazwa_dzialu{
	font-size:11px;
	font-weight:bold;
	margin:10px;
	margin-left:12px;
	padding-left:13px;
	/*background-image:url(../images/arrow_right.gif);*/
	background-image:url(../images/page_spearmint_down.png);
	background-repeat:no-repeat;
	background-position:center left;
	float:left;
	}

.tekst_glowny{
	margin:15px;
	margin-top:8px;
}

.tekst_glowny3{
	margin:15px;
	margin-top:8px;
	text-align:center;
}

.foto{
	margin:5px;
	border: solid 1px #CCCCCC;
	padding:5px;
}
/***Obrazki***********************************/

img.img_border, a img.img_border {
	margin:5px;
	border: solid 1px #999999;
	padding:5px;
}
a:hover img.img_border{
	border-color: #CCCCCC;
}

/*******************accordion************************/



.toggler {
	color: #fd64bf;
	margin: 0;
	padding: 3px 9px 3px;
	font-size: 11px;
	font-weight: normal;
	font-family: 'Andale Mono', sans-serif;
	background-image:url(../images/pasek_accordion_top.jpg);
	background-repeat:repeat-x;
	margin-left:3px;
	margin-right:3px;
	cursor: pointer;
}
 
.element {
 
}
 
.element p {
	color:#c9c9c9;
	padding-left:15px;
	padding-top:4px;
	padding-bottom:4px;
	line-height:12px;
}
 
.float-right {
padding:10px 20px;
	float:right;
}
 
blockquote {
	padding:5px 0 5px 30px;
}

td.tabelaBold{
	background-color:#484848;
	padding-right:10px;
	text-indent:5px;
}

td.tabelaText{
	background-color:#5a5959;
}

/*******************************************************************************************************************************/

h1{
margin-left:5px; 
margin-top:5px; 
background-image:url(../images/page_spearmint_down.png) ;
background-repeat:no-repeat; 
background-position:center left; 
padding-left:10px;
}

td.tabelaBold{
background-color:#484848;
padding-right:10px;

}

td.tabelaText{
background-color:#5a5959;
text-align:center;
}

td.tabelaText2{
background-color:#757474;
text-align:center;
}

td.pierwszemiejsce{
background-color:#c91c1c;
text-align:center;
}

td.drugiemiejsce{
background-color:#b01010;
text-align:center;
}

td.trzeciemiejsce{
background-color:#990707;
text-align:center;
}

table.tabelaText{
background-color:#5a5959;
text-align:center;
}

/*******************************************************************************************************************************/

#cms_text {padding:10px 15px;}

.clear {clear:both;}

.akt {margin:10px 15px 5px 15px;}
.akt_name {background:url(../images/pasek_accordion_top.jpg) repeat-x;padding:3px 9px; } 
.akt_more {text-align:right;}

.pag {padding:3px 10px;}

.gallery {width:576px;margin:15px auto;}
.gallery .img_border {margin:9px;}


